Container will stretch your patience
Lukas Moodysson has brought an exciting range of drama to the screen, and whatever your views of the Swedish auteur’s Lilya 4-Ever and Together, the word dull can’t be in your vocabulary.
But Container (Metrodome, €24.99) does stretch your patience. Its monochrome images and narration (the two stars don’t speak) are not easy to take, while his meditation on our inner selves is depicted in the weird form of a fat man and thin Asian woman, whom he carries around on his back.
